Output e896106091c5c43cdbefba3142e965ffd7865d22c8fcbfd45cfa5a3d34a4651c:0

value
29098
script pubkey
OP_0 OP_PUSHBYTES_20 01770f7adb2f5f43089111d0e50a9277d7cc93f5
address
bc1qq9ms77km9a05xzy3z8gw2z5jwltueyl4xmqm5r
transaction
e896106091c5c43cdbefba3142e965ffd7865d22c8fcbfd45cfa5a3d34a4651c
confirmations
171227
spent
true